Full Data Comparison
| Metric | Brandon, FL | Concord, CA |
|---|---|---|
| 💰 Cost of Living | ||
|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per | 103.4⚠ High ✓ Cheaper | 118.2⚠ High |
| Median Home Value | $266,400 ✓ Lower | $706,700⚠ High |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,570⚠ High ✓ Lower | $2,137⚠ High |
| 📈 Income & Economy | ||
| Median Household Income | $71,156 | $107,789 ✓ Higher |
| Unemployment Rate | 4.6%⚠ High ✓ Lower | 4.9%⚠ High |
| Avg Commute Minutes each way | 28.0 min⚠ High ✓ Shorter | 33.6 min⚠ High |
| Work From Home % | 13.9% ✓ Higher | 13.7% |
| 🔒 Safety | ||
|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property | 29 ✓ Safer | 131⚠ High |
|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 35 ✓ Safer | 128⚠ High |
|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 21 ✓ Safer | 137⚠ High |
| 🎓 Education | ||
| School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ment | B- (96) ✓ Better | B- (92) |
|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es | 19.7:1 ✓ Smaller | 23.2:1 |
| Bachelor's Degree or Higher | 34.0% | 36.7% ✓ Higher |
| High School or Higher | 90.8% ✓ Higher | 88.6% |
| School District Name only — no quality rating available | HILLSBOROUGH | Mt. Diablo Unified |
| 🌤 Weather | ||
| Avg High — January | 74.8°F ✓ Warmer | 57.6°F |
| Avg High — July | 93.8°F ✓ Warmer | 88.0°F |
| Annual Precipitation | 55.1" | 18.9" ✓ Drier |
| Annual Snowfall | 0.0" | 0.0" |
| 👥 Demographics | ||
| Population | 114,923 | 125,007 ✓ Larger |
| Median Age | 37.2 | 38.8 ✓ Older |
| Homeownership Rate | 55.1% | 61.1% ✓ Higher |
| Under 18 | 19.9% | 20.5% ✓ More |
| Over 65 | 14.2% | 15.8% ✓ More |
